Tuks Bring In Goalkeeping Duo

The University Of Pretoria have completed the signings of former Cape Town All Stars goalkeeper Kyle Peters and former Cape Town Spurs goalkeeper Darren Johnson.

Motsepe Foundation Championship side AmaTuks lost their first-choice goalkeeper Thakasani Mbanjwa to Swallows, and he was announced by ‘The Birds’ a few days ago. A close source also confirmed that Tuks have let go of their second-choice goalkeeper Bulelani Cola.

iDiski Times has learned that former Bidvest Wits goalkeeper Peters has successfully joined the Pretoria-based side following the good season he had last season in Motsepe Foundation Championship which saw All Stars finishing third and qualifying for playoffs.

Meanwhile, Johnson also joined the side after they let go of Cola, after two seasons where he played less than five games. Johnson was with Cape Town Spurs a few seasons ago, having come through the Ajax Cape Town youth system The 25-year-old former junior international, who helped South Africa reach the Olympic games, spent some time at Black Leopards last season, but joins Tuks as a free agent.

After finishing second in the league last season Tuks are aiming to go one step further and gain automatic promotion.
